241 /* From the SCSH manual:
242
243 It can be useful to turn I/O buffering off in some cases, for
244 example when an I/O stream is to be shared by multiple
245 subprocesses. For this reason, scsh allocates an unbuffered port
246 for file descriptor 0 at start-up time.
247
248 Because shells frequently share stdin with subprocesses, if the
249 shell does buffered reads, it might ``steal'' input intended for
250 a subprocess. For this reason, all shells, including sh, csh,
251 and scsh, read stdin unbuffered. Applications that can tolerate
252 buffered input on stdin can reset \ex{(current-input-port)} to
253 block buffering for higher performance. */

320/* Fire up the Guile Scheme interpreter.
321
322 Call MAIN_FUNC, passing it CLOSURE, ARGC, and ARGV. MAIN_FUNC
323 should do all the work of the program (initializing other packages,
324 reading user input, etc.) before returning. When MAIN_FUNC
325 returns, call exit (0); this function never returns. If you want
326 some other exit value, MAIN_FUNC may call exit itself.
0f2d19dd 327
1cdaaafb
JB
328 scm_boot_guile arranges for program-arguments to return the strings
329 given by ARGC and ARGV. If MAIN_FUNC modifies ARGC/ARGV, should
330 call scm_set_program_arguments with the final list, so Scheme code
331 will know which arguments have been processed.
c275ddc7 332
816a6f06
JB
333 scm_boot_guile establishes a catch-all catch handler which prints
334 an error message and exits the process. This means that Guile
335 exits in a coherent way when system errors occur and the user isn't
336 prepared to handle it. If the user doesn't like this behavior,
337 they can establish their own universal catcher to shadow this one.
338
1cdaaafb
JB
339 Why must the caller do all the real work from MAIN_FUNC? The
340 garbage collector assumes that all local variables of type SCM will
341 be above scm_boot_guile's stack frame on the stack. If you try to
342 manipulate SCM values after this function returns, it's the luck of
343 the draw whether the GC will be able to find the objects you
344 allocate. So, scm_boot_guile function exits, rather than
345 returning, to discourage people from making that mistake. */
